interitio
Latin
Declension
Third declension.
| Case | Singular | Plural |
|---|---|---|
| Nominative | interitiō | interitiōnēs |
| Genitive | interitiōnis | interitiōnum |
| Dative | interitiōnī | interitiōnibus |
| Accusative | interitiōnem | interitiōnēs |
| Ablative | interitiōne | interitiōnibus |
| Vocative | interitiō | interitiōnēs |
